8. Inkscape
Another Linux app for Chromebooks is Inkscape, Drawing Apps For Chromebook, which may be used for vector graphics. Because it’s a full-featured desktop program, you’ll have access to sophisticated features such as flyout, anchor, and smart navigation. On Chrome OS, it’s easy to call it a replacement for Adobe Illustrator’s desktop version.
Features
- The program is fairly advanced, and it has all of the capabilities you’ll need to create elaborate paintings, artwork, logos, and other graphics.
- Embedded bitmaps are created and embedded bitmaps of selected objects using a command.
- Clones are “alive” linked duplicates of items, with a tool for creating clone patterns and arrangements.
- Both interactively and by supplying exact mathematical values, transformations are possible, such as moving, scaling, rotating, and skewing.
- Objects can be grouped and then “selected in the group” without having to ungroup or “enter the group” to make it a temporary layer.
- Layers can be used to lock and hide individual layers, reorder them, and so on; they can also be used to create a hierarchical tree.
- Node editing includes shifting nodes and Bezier handles and node alignment and distribution.
- Converting text objects or forms to paths, including stroke conversion.
- Bezier and spiro curves, color profiles, and a strong text tool are available.
- To run this application, you’ll need a capable Chromebook.
- You can also activate GPU acceleration for Linux software so that Inkscape runs smoothly.

11. Krita
Krita, Drawing Apps For Chromebook, is a free, open-source program created to aid in creating digital art. Krita is a strong drawing program used for sketching and drawing.
It’s a Linux app for professional-grade drawing applications that may be found on Chromebooks.
Features
- Krita, Drawing Apps For Chromebook, compatible with most major file types, including PSD and PNG, is available on all platforms.
- Over 100 professionally crafted brushes are included, all of which are preloaded.
- To smooth out your brush, use a stabilizer. Krita offers you three options for smoothing and stabilizing your brush strokes.
- You may make comic panels with the aid of built-in vector tools. Krita’s vector format is managed via SVG.
- Over nine different brush engines are available to customize your brushes. Each engine has a plethora of options for personalizing your brush.
- It’s now simple to make seamless textures and patterns. Along the x and y axes, the image will reference itself.
- To broaden your toolkit, import paint and texture packs from other artists.
